Transaction 438b7980339ab2f96faad03d9f84b4e06b9683e4bc8421a7c69d9474a93d333d

74 Input
2 Outputs
  • 438b7980339ab2f96faad03d9f84b4e06b9683e4bc8421a7c69d9474a93d333d:0
  • value  655882508
    address  32dcJacs98ngSVJdEVyvDHrRixvGHhyBFJ
  • 438b7980339ab2f96faad03d9f84b4e06b9683e4bc8421a7c69d9474a93d333d:1
  • value  931910
    address  3HfMS8Eq5C7t4m4Bs4uSaL5NiR3Yxn14Af